| Inclusion Criteria: | 1) Patients with advanced cancer (local recurrence or metastatic disease) admitted to hospice care
2) Patients have reduced oral intake of fluids, as determined by clinical assessment.
3) Patients exhibit evidence of mild or moderate dehydration as defined by decreased skin turgor in subclavicular region (more than 2 seconds), plus a score of >/= 2/5 in the clinical dehydration assessment
4) In addition to fatigue, (expected to be present in all patients based on our pilot study), patients must score >/= 1 on a 0 to 10 scale (0=no symptom, 10= the worst possible symptom) of two of the three other target symptoms (hallucinations, sedation, and myoclonus) scored
5) Patients are 18 years of age or older
6) Patients have life expectancy of >/= 1 week as determined by their treating physicians
7) Patients who score < 13 (normal range) in the Memorial Delirium Assessment Scale (MDAS) and are able to give written informed consent
8) Patients must be able to tolerate the parenteral treatment application device (butterfly cannula or intravenous access)
9) Patients must have a primary caregiver
10) Patients must reside within 60 miles of M. D. Anderson Cancer Center. Exception to this is for patients referred from Odyssey Health Care of Conroe, patients referred from this site must reside within 75 miles of M.D. Anderson Cancer Center.
11) Inclusion criteria of family caregivers: The family caregiver is a person who is patient's spouse, parent, sibling. child or significant other
12) The family caregiver must reside with the patient and is responsible for the care of the patient. Exception to this is for patients who are admitted to In Patient hospice or nursing homes/rehabilitation centers and are under the care of the hospice.
13) The family caregiver must be 18 years of age or older
14) The family caregiver must be willing to be interviewed by the research nurse and sign written informed consent |
